What is the Federal Employees Group Life Insurance Beneficiary Designation Form?

The Federal Employees Group Life Insurance Beneficiary Designation Form is crucial in designating beneficiaries for life insurance under the Federal Employees' Group Life Insurance Program. This program provides insurance benefits to federal employees, ensuring that their loved ones receive financial support in the event of their passing. It is essential for employees to keep the beneficiary designation form updated to reflect any life changes, thus safeguarding their intended beneficiaries.

Key Features of the Federal Employees Group Life Insurance Beneficiary Designation Form

The Federal Employees Group Life Insurance Beneficiary Designation Form includes several important features:
  • Fillable fields for vital personal information including the name, date of birth, and social security number of the insured.
  • Signature requirements for both the insured and witnesses to validate the form.
  • Check boxes and instructions which guide users through the completion process.
The form is formally known as Standard Form 2823, and it is available in PDF format for easy access and completion.

Who Needs to Use the Federal Employees Group Life Insurance Beneficiary Designation Form?

This form is designed for all federal employees participating in the Federal Employees' Group Life Insurance Program. Specific scenarios, such as marraige or divorce, highlight the significance of updating the beneficiary information promptly. The need for the beneficiary designation template arises whenever significant life changes occur, ensuring that insurance benefits reflect the insured's current wishes.

Federal employees enrolled in the Federal Employees' Group Life Insurance Program are eligible to complete this form to designate beneficiaries for their insurance benefits.
You will need to gather your personal information, including full name, date of birth, Social Security number, and details about your beneficiaries such as their names and relationships.
Once completed, the form should be signed by the insured in the presence of two witnesses. After signing, it can be submitted according to your organization’s procedures or saved for personal records.
To avoid mistakes, ensure all fields are accurately filled out and double-check names and Social Security numbers. Also, make sure that the signature is witnessed properly before submitting the form.
Usually, there are no fees for submitting this form under the Federal Employees' Group Life Insurance Program. However, check with your HR department for specific details regarding processing.
The form was last revised in July 1995, and while it is still in use, always check with your HR department to ensure you have the most current version for use.
Processing times can vary depending on your agency's procedures. It's advisable to follow up with HR for estimated timelines after submission.
